Тэги

Silverlight (36) WPF (10) IIS (7) Visual Studio (7) SharePoint (6) .Net Framework (5) ODP.NET (5) ASP.NET (4) C# (4) common (4) Network Settings (3) JavaScript (2) MS Office (2) Resharper (2) WCF (2) WEB (2) XPath (2) XSLT (2) ADO.NET (1) APEX (1) CMD (1) CSS (1) EF (1) HTML (1) Hardware bugs (1) Java (1) MS SQL (1) Oracle (1) PDF (1) Version Control (1) XAML (1)

воскресенье, 27 февраля 2011 г.

Resharper 5 Bug - не полное инофрмирование о свойстве класса.

В Решарпере 5 средство "Show Quick Documentation" бажит не отображая корректно информацию о модификаторах доступа свойств класса.
Для свойства вида public bool MyProperty { get; private set; }
Show Quick Documentation (вызываемое по Ctrl-q) не отобразит, что сетер свойства приватный.

Очень плохо.

четверг, 17 февраля 2011 г.

Windows XP - Failed to access IIS metabase.HostingEnvironmentException. Сбой при попытке доступа к метабазе IIS.

Bug:
Failed to access IIS metabase.
System.Web.Hosting.HostingEnvironmentException.
Сбой при попытке доступа к метабазе IIS.

Известный баг проявил себя с новой стороны на Windows XP, затребовав новое решение, т.к. стандартное aspnet_regiis.exe -i не помогает.

Среда:
Windows XP (возможно SP3).
.NET Framework 2 (3, 3.5).
Возможно, машина в домене Active Directory.

Причины:
Установка .NET Framework 2 (3, 3.5) (ASP.NET) произведена до установки IIS.
Приведенное здесь особое "лечение" требуется только на Windows XP, т.к. стандартное aspnet_regiis.exe -i (и аналоги) не помогает.

Лечение:
Выполните в CMD.
iisreset /stop
net user ASPNET /delete
rem
net stop aspnet_state

%WinDir%\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is.exe -i
rem net start aspnet_state
iisreset /start

Следующее лечение не помогает:
%WinDir%\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is.exe -u
%WinDir%\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is.exe -i

пятница, 11 февраля 2011 г.

Outlook 2007 зависает и не реагирует. Потом может разчухаться.

Баг в Microsoft Outlook 2007.

Симптомы:
Outlook 2007 может зависнуть и не реагировать на любые действия пользователя.
После 5-10 минут возвращается в нормальное состояние.
Может повиснуть до перезагруки компьютера (видел в случае работы с адресами eMail).
Также может пропасть отправка почты. Сообщения будут накапливаться в папке "Исходящие", но не отправляться.

Условия:
Outlook 2007 подключен к (забирает почту из) Microsoft Exchange Server.

Действия вызывающие появление бага:
1. Самопроизвольно.
2. Фактически проявляется при любых действиях, которые требуют неявного или явного обращения к Exchange, например отправка почты, ввод адреса пользователя в строке "Кому" и т.д.

Спасение:

  • Из иконки Outlook в системном трее вызвать контекстное меню и нажать последний пункт - "Отменить запрос к серверу"

  • или нужно на мгновение оборвать подключение к интернет.

Outlook сразу прочухается без каких либо последствий.
Вроде как, при втором способе неотправленные письма уйдут с большей вероятностью и быстрее.